  1. Title: Going Beyond a Professional Bike Fit: Is Manual Adjustment Enough?

    Forum members, Id like to pose a question that challenges our commonly held assumptions about bike fitting. We all know the importance of a professional bike fit in enhancing performance, reducing discomfort, and preventing injuries. However, I want to delve deeper and explore the limitations of a professional fit, particularly when it comes to manual adjustments.

    In the realm of cycling, we often discuss the nuances of saddle height, saddle fore/aft position, saddle angle, handlebar height, and handlebar reach. A professional fitter will meticulously analyze and adjust these elements to create a riders optimal position. But, even with the most skilled fitter, there are factors that can be overlooked or underestimated in the fitting process, such as:

    1. The dynamic nature of a riders pedaling style, which can change due to factors like fatigue, hydration, and environmental conditions.
    2. The impact of a riders unique biomechanics on bike fit, including subtle variations in leg length, hip flexibility, and foot alignment.
    3. The influence of a cyclists training and fitness goals on their optimal bike position, which can evolve over time.

    Considering these factors, I would like to ask:

    Do you believe that a professional bike fit, limited to manual adjustments, is sufficient to address the complex and ever-changing needs of a cyclist? Or, is there a need to incorporate advanced technologies, such as motion capture and pressure mapping, to achieve a truly customized and adaptive bike fit?

  14. While I respect your viewpoint, I must disagree that manual adjustments in a professional bike fit are insufficient. The notion that a computer-aided fit provides superior results is a common misconception.

    Manual adjustments, when performed by an experienced fitter, allow for subjective nuances and rider preferences that are often overlooked in automated systems. Maintaining a balance between comfort, power output, and aerodynamics requires mastery of industry-specific terms like saddle height, saddle fore/aft, saddle angle, handlebar height, and handlebar reach.

    It's essential to acknowledge the human factor in cycling, as every individual is unique. Software may not adapt to unanticipated features that the fitter can address through years of training and specialized knowledge.

    Moreover, assuming that technology alone ensures accuracy overlooks the potential malfunctions and discrepancies in these devices. Would you trust a miscalibrated power meter to measure your wattage accurately? Similar caution must be exercised when using technological aids in bike fitting.

    Instead, let's focus on equipping ourselves with knowledge, practice, and the ability to make measured decisions tailored to each cyclist's needs.
